Styling Jump Suites for Everyday Fashion
Styling jump suites is easier than it may seem. For a casual daytime look, pairing them with sneakers and a denim jacket creates a relaxed yet trendy vibe. On the other hand, adding heels and statement jewelry can instantly elevate jump suites for evening events or special occasions.
Layering is another creative way to enhance jump suites. A fitted turtleneck underneath can make them suitable for colder months, while a lightweight sleeveless design works perfectly for summer. Accessories such as belts, handbags, and hats can further personalize the look.

How to Style Mini Skirts for Different Occasions
One of the best things about mini skirts is their styling flexibility. For a relaxed daytime outfit, pairing mini skirts with a basic t-shirt and sneakers creates a comfortable and stylish look. This combination is especially popular among younger fashion enthusiasts.
For a more polished appearance, mini skirts can be paired with blouses, blazers, or fitted tops. Adding heels or ankle boots instantly transforms the outfit into something more sophisticated and suitable for evening events.
During colder months, mini skirts can be layered with tights, oversized sweaters, or long coats. This not only keeps the outfit season-appropriate but also adds depth and texture to the overall look.
